Tattooed Influencer Tackles History and Time Travels on TikTok: But There's a Catch
Chloe, who has numerous tattoos and is a fan of crop tops and slicked-back hair, is not your average social media influencer. She doesn't advertise the latest skin serums, lip liners, or green detox powders: she talks about history.

TL;DR
- Chloe, an AI influencer on TikTok, uses AI to create historical content, visualizing key events and figures.
- Her videos, like the Titanic and Pompeii scenarios, have gone viral, with viewers praising the engaging way history is presented.
- The creator behind Chloe is Jonathan Laramie, a British social media strategist, not an actual person.
- While popular, experts like Brendan Gillis and Priten Soundararadjan-Shah caution about potential historical inaccuracies and biases in AI-generated content.
- Concerns are raised that AI influencers may prioritize engagement over educational depth, likening it to watching a movie versus reading a book.
- Alternative, verified resources for learning history, such as Smithsonian online materials and Crash Course, are recommended.
